There has been no quantitative marker to indicate the degree of the upright position for a patient. This technology introduces a simple, dynamic marker that can quantify the angle at a glance for the radiologist, allowing the best comparison of the patient's condition over time.

This One Million Solutions in Health webinar introduces a groundbreaking radiographic marker that can significantly improve the diagnostic performance of portable chest (CXR) and abdominal x-rays.

The technology improves performance of CXR, allowing reliable comparisons of the patient's situation as treatment progresses. Thus, better therapies can be planned and unnecessary CT (Computerized Tomography) can be prevented.

The technology improves care for Intensive Care Unit patients, as developing effusion and the need for immediate drainage (as one of many examples) can be more effectively assessed with the apparatus. This device quantifies angulation of a patient, which provides reproducible and accurate results, which therefore provide for a better comparison of day-to-day improvement. This enhanced accuracy allows for better analysis and diagnosis.

For example, effusions appear differently with variations in the patient's inclination. This makes effusions difficult to evaluate on serial exams. This can lead to an inaccurate diagnosis, potentially causing harm to the patient.

As one of the most common in-hospital procedures, the opportunity for this technology to revolutionize patient care is tremendous.
